L'objet CollectionOfMSEs autorise le groupement de SystemElements gérés à différentes fins d'identification et pour réduire ...

L'objet CollectionOfMSEs autorise le groupement de SystemElements gérés à différentes fins d'identification et pour réduire la complexité liée à l'association de Settings et de Configurations. Il est abstrait de manière à exiger une définition plus approfondie et un affinement sémantique dans les sous-classes. L'objet CollectionOfMSEs ne porte aucune information sur l'état ou le statut, mais représente uniquement un groupement de « conteneurs » d'Elements. Pour cette raison, il est incorrect de sous-classer des groupes ayant un état ou un statut de CollectionOfMSEs. CIM_Redundancy Group constitue un exemple (il est sous-classé de LogicalElement). 
Les collections regroupent généralement des objets similaires, mais cela n'est pas obligatoire. Elles identifient simplement des « conteneurs » et peuvent représenter une optimisation. Cette fonction est particulièrement vraie lorsqu'il s'agit de leur association à des Settings et Configurations. Sans Collections, il vous faudrait définir des associations ElementSetting et ElementConfiguration individuelles, afin de lier des objets Settings et Configuration à des ManagedSystemElements individuels. Il peut y avoir duplication lors de l'affectation du même Setting à plusieurs objets. De plus, le fait d'utiliser l'objet Collection permet de déterminer que les associations Setting et Configuration sont en effet identiques pour les membres de la Collection. Cette information serait autrement obtenue en définissant la Collection de manière propriétaire, puis en interrogeant les associations ElementSetting et ElementConfiguration afin de déterminer si le jeu de Collections est entièrement couvert.